Many thanks for flagging that, but just to clear up a misunderstanding
before someone flames us both ;o)

The figure you refer to refers to the number of TESTS in our test suite
(currently over 800 in total) which we run for each product. We have not yet
tested quite that many actual IPS products ;o)

Across all three editions of the IPS group test report, however, we have
tested almost all the main players.

The latest report (over 330 pages) is available on-line at www.nss.co.uk/ips
and contains reviews of eight products:

Cisco Systems IPS-4255 V5.0(3) (500Mbps)
Cisco Systems IPS-4240 V5.0(3) (250Mbps)
Intoto IntruPro V3.0 (100Mbps)
Juniper Networks IDP 600F V3.1 (500Mbps)
NFR Sentivist Smart Sensor 100C V1.3 (100Mbps)
Radware DefensePro-3000 V2.43 (1Gbps)
Symantec SNS-7160 V4.0.0.9 (1Gbps)
Westline Athena Aegis IPS 510L V2.1 (200Mbps)
